PS3 HV Dump setup script for IDA

xorloser has released his PS3 HV Dump setup script for IDA which "setups function tables including the hypercall (syscall) table, mmcall table, OPD, TOC, GOT. It will find common functions such as puts and printf and very importantly it will fixup all rtoc references which are used to access global variables and strings". It seems someone took some initiative and made some software themselves to dump the hypervisor once they have the correct hardware and software. So for anyone who has used that and dumped their own hypervisor I present this PS3 HV Dump setup script for IDA.This script will setup function tables including the hypercall (syscall) table, mmcall table, OPD, TOC, GOT. It will find common functions such as puts and printf and very importantly it will fixup all rtoc references which are used to access global variables and strings.

To use the script you should extract it somewhere and then from within IDA select ?File->IDC File??, then navigate to where you extracted the file and select it. Please note that this script could overwrite your previous work, so please run backup your idb/i64 file before running it. I recommend running it on a freshly created database by loading your hypervisor dump into IDA as ?ppc? at ROM address 0 and then running this script as detailed above before doing anything else.

The other tidbit I wanted to share was the updates to the PPC Altivec plugin source code which I had forgotten to include in the recent releases, but which a few people have since asked for. Here is the PPC Altivec plugin v1.6 for IDA v5.6 with sourcecode. If anyone makes any fixes or adds support for new functions please pass these updates back to me so I can share them on this site.

Using this exploit to hack your PS3 is pretty uncomfortable. It involves a bit of hardware and some soldering and a lot of trying again and again between reboots. I bet it'll be beyond the patience level of most users, and it doesn't work at all on the slim.

Most likely we'll have to wait a long long time for someone to reverse engineer the PS3's internals to the point where they're able to find an exploit that gets you access at the XMB level completely in software. (The PSP3000, for example, still doesn't have a custom firmware hack and it's been out for over a year and for most of that time hackers have been able to run certain levels of code on it)

Maybe by the time a convenient hack is released, PS3 games will no longer be in production.
